Osun State Governor, Senator Ademola Adeleke, has been honored with the Green Leadership Award at the 1st International and 3rd National Women Green Summit and Exhibition 2026 (WIGSE-26) in Lagos. The award recognizes the administration's efforts to promote climate action, renewable energy, environmental sustainability, and a green economy in Osun.
The award ceremony was attended by the Director-General and Special Envoy on Climate Change and Renewable Energy, Professor Chinwe Obuaku-Igwe, who delivered the Governor's goodwill message. The award highlights the state's implementation of policies such as the Osun State Climate Action Plan, Renewable Energy Policy, Circular Economy Action Plan, and Climate-Smart Investment Portfolio, as well as initiatives like a recycling hub, IMOLE solar lanterns, and electric-motorbike programs.
Obuaku-Igwe emphasized that climate action should create jobs, strengthen livelihoods, expand energy access, encourage innovation, and build a more resilient economy.
